  • Exploring The Power And Precision Of Servo-Drives

    servo-drives are a critical component in a wide range of industries, providing precise control and power to various mechanical systems. From manufacturing and robotics to aerospace and automotive, servo-drives play a crucial role in ensuring efficiency, accuracy, and reliability in complex machinery and equipment.

    So, what exactly are servo-drives? In simple terms, servo-drives are electronic amplifiers that control the motion of a motor. They receive signals from a controller and accurately adjust the speed, position, and torque of the motor to achieve the desired level of performance. This level of precision makes servo-drives ideal for applications where precise control is essential, such as CNC machines, robotics, and automated manufacturing systems.

    One of the key advantages of servo-drives is their ability to provide high levels of power and torque in a compact and lightweight package. This makes them ideal for applications where space and weight are limited, such as in mobile robotics and aerospace. In addition, servo-drives are known for their high efficiency, which helps reduce energy consumption and operating costs.

    Another important feature of servo-drives is their ability to respond quickly to changes in the system. This is thanks to their sophisticated control algorithms, which allow them to adjust the motor’s parameters in real-time to maintain the desired performance. As a result, servo-drives can deliver precise and reliable motion control even in dynamic and unpredictable environments.

    servo-drives come in different forms and configurations, depending on the specific requirements of the application. Some common types of servo-drives include brushless DC servo-drives, AC servo-drives, and digital servo-drives. Each type has its unique advantages and limitations, so it is essential to choose the right type of servo-drive based on the specific needs of the system.

    In addition to their role in motion control, servo-drives also play a vital role in ensuring the safety of the system. Many servo-drives come equipped with built-in safety features, such as overcurrent protection, overvoltage protection, and fault detection mechanisms. These features help prevent damage to the motor and other components in the system, ensuring long-term reliability and performance.

  • Dealing With A Tenant Who Won’t Leave: What Landlords Can Do

    When a landlord decides to rent out a property, they hope to find responsible tenants who will pay their rent on time and take care of the property However, not all tenant-landlord relationships go as smoothly as planned In some cases, landlords may find themselves dealing with a tenant who refuses to leave even after their lease agreement has ended This can be a frustrating and challenging situation for landlords, but there are steps that can be taken to address the issue.

    If a tenant refuses to leave a rental property after their lease has expired, landlords need to first review the lease agreement to understand their rights and obligations It is essential to check whether the lease has any clauses related to lease termination and eviction procedures Understanding the legal framework will help landlords navigate the situation effectively and protect their rights.

    Once the lease agreement has been reviewed, the next step is to communicate with the tenant Landlords should reach out to the tenant and remind them of the lease expiration date It is important to maintain a professional and respectful attitude when communicating with the tenant, as emotions can escalate the situation Landlords can also provide the tenant with a written notice to vacate the property within a specific timeframe as per the lease agreement and local laws.

    If the tenant still refuses to leave even after being served a notice to vacate, landlords may need to consider legal action In some jurisdictions, landlords are required to go through the eviction process to remove a tenant from the property legally The eviction process typically involves filing a lawsuit in court and obtaining an eviction order from a judge tenant won t leave. Landlords should consult with a lawyer to understand the legal procedures and requirements for eviction in their jurisdiction.

    While the legal process can be time-consuming and costly, it is sometimes necessary to protect the landlord’s rights and regain possession of the property Landlords should keep detailed records of all communications with the tenant, including notices served and any evidence of lease violations or property damage This documentation will be essential if the case goes to court, as it can support the landlord’s claims and demonstrate the tenant’s non-compliance with the lease agreement.

    In some cases, landlords may also consider offering a financial incentive to the tenant to vacate the property voluntarily This could include providing moving expenses or a cash settlement in exchange for the tenant’s agreement to leave the property by a certain date While this approach may involve additional costs for the landlord, it can be a more efficient and amicable way to resolve the situation without going through a lengthy legal battle.

  • Enhance Your Volkswagen’s Performance And Style With Volkswagen Wheels

    When it comes to upgrading your Volkswagen, swapping out the stock wheels for aftermarket wheels can make a significant impact on both the performance and style of your vehicle. volkswagen wheels come in a variety of sizes, styles, and finishes to suit every driver’s taste and preferences. Whether you’re looking to make a statement with a unique set of wheels or enhance your Volkswagen’s handling and performance, upgrading your wheels is a practical and visually pleasing way to customize your ride.

    One of the main reasons drivers opt for aftermarket wheels for their Volkswagens is to improve the overall performance of their vehicles. Upgrading to a set of lightweight alloy wheels can reduce unsprung weight, leading to improved acceleration, handling, and fuel efficiency. By reducing the amount of weight that the suspension needs to control, alloy wheels can provide a smoother ride and better responsiveness when driving. Additionally, alloy wheels are known for their durability and resistance to corrosion, making them a popular choice for drivers looking to enhance their Volkswagen’s performance and longevity.

    In addition to boosting performance, aftermarket wheels can also enhance the aesthetics of your Volkswagen. Whether you prefer a sleek and modern look or a more classic and timeless style, there are volkswagen wheels available to suit your taste. Wheels come in a range of finishes, including chrome, matte black, gunmetal, and more, allowing you to customize your ride to reflect your personality and preferences. Different wheel designs, such as multi-spoke, mesh, or split-spoke, can also add a touch of sophistication and uniqueness to your Volkswagen, setting it apart from the rest.

    When shopping for volkswagen wheels, it’s important to consider the size and fitment of the wheels to ensure they are compatible with your vehicle. The wheel size not only affects the aesthetics of your Volkswagen but also plays a role in the handling and performance of your vehicle. Larger wheels can provide a more aggressive look and improved cornering capabilities, but they may also negatively impact ride quality and fuel efficiency. It’s essential to find the right balance between style and functionality when selecting aftermarket wheels for your Volkswagen.

    Another essential factor to consider when upgrading your Volkswagen wheels is the offset and bolt pattern of the wheels. The offset determines how far the wheel will sit from the hub, affecting the alignment, clearance, and overall look of the vehicle. The bolt pattern refers to the number of bolts on the wheel and the distance between them, which must match the hub pattern of your Volkswagen to ensure a proper fit. Failing to consider these factors can result in issues such as rubbing, poor handling, and damage to your vehicle, so it’s crucial to do your research and consult with a professional when choosing aftermarket wheels for your Volkswagen.

  • The Magic Of Resin For Window Cleaning

    When it comes to window cleaning, there are many tools and products available in the market that promise to make the task easier and more efficient. One such product that has gained popularity in recent years is resin for window cleaning. This resin, which is commonly used in water-fed pole systems, offers a number of benefits that traditional cleaning methods cannot match.

    So, what exactly is resin and how does it revolutionize the way windows are cleaned? In this article, we will explore the magic of resin for window cleaning and why it is becoming an essential tool for professional window cleaners.

    Resin is a substance that is derived from natural sources such as trees or synthetic materials. In the context of window cleaning, resin is used in water-fed pole systems to purify the water before it reaches the cleaning head. The resin acts as a filter, removing impurities and minerals from the water, resulting in pure, deionized water that is perfect for cleaning windows.

    One of the biggest advantages of using resin for window cleaning is that it eliminates the need for using chemical cleaning agents. Traditional window cleaning methods often involve the use of harsh chemicals that can be harmful to both the environment and the person cleaning the windows. By using resin to purify the water, window cleaners can achieve sparkling clean windows without introducing any harmful chemicals into the environment.

    Another benefit of using resin for window cleaning is that it helps to prevent streaking and water spots on windows. When water is left to dry on windows, it can leave behind unsightly streaks and spots that can be difficult to remove. By using deionized water produced by resin, window cleaners can ensure that the water dries without leaving any streaks or spots behind, resulting in perfectly clean and clear windows every time.

    Furthermore, resin also helps to extend the life of water-fed pole systems. The impurities and minerals present in tap water can build up over time and clog the filters and hoses of water-fed pole systems, reducing their efficiency and lifespan. By using resin to purify the water, window cleaners can ensure that their equipment remains in top condition, allowing them to work more efficiently and effectively.

  • The Art Of Acid Etching Stainless Steel: A Guide To Creating Beautiful Designs

    acid etching stainless steel is a process that involves using chemicals to create intricate designs on the surface of the metal. This technique is commonly used in the manufacturing of electronic components, automotive parts, and decorative items. By selectively removing material from the surface of the stainless steel, acid etching can create detailed patterns, logos, and text that are both visually appealing and durable.

    The process of acid etching stainless steel begins with preparing the surface of the metal. This involves cleaning the steel to remove any dirt, grease, or oil that may be present. The surface must be free of any contaminants to ensure that the acid etching process is successful. Once the surface is clean, a resist material is applied to the areas that will be protected from the acid. This resist material can be a wax, plastic film, or even a special type of paint that will not be affected by the acid.

    After the resist material has been applied, the stainless steel is submerged in a bath of acid. The acid reacts with the unprotected areas of the metal, eating away at the surface and creating the desired design. The amount of time that the stainless steel is left in the acid bath will depend on the depth of etching that is desired. A longer exposure to the acid will result in a deeper etch, while a shorter exposure will create a shallower design.

    Once the desired depth of etching has been achieved, the stainless steel is removed from the acid bath and rinsed thoroughly to stop the etching process. The resist material is then removed from the surface of the metal, revealing the intricate design that has been created through the acid etching process. The final step in the process is to clean and polish the stainless steel to enhance the appearance of the etched design.

    One of the benefits of acid etching stainless steel is that it can be used to create a wide range of designs, from simple geometric patterns to highly detailed images. The versatility of this technique makes it a popular choice for creating custom signage, nameplates, and decorative items. Companies that specialize in metal fabrication often use acid etching to add logos and branding to their products, giving them a professional and polished look.

    In addition to its aesthetic appeal, acid etching stainless steel also offers practical benefits. The etched designs are resistant to fading, scratching, and other forms of wear, making them ideal for use in high-traffic areas. The chemical etching process does not weaken the structural integrity of the stainless steel, so the etched designs will remain intact for years to come.

  • A Guide To Different Types Of Lyophilizer

    Lyophilization, commonly known as freeze-drying, is a process used to remove water from various substances while preserving their structure and integrity. This technique is widely used in the pharmaceutical, food, and biotechnology industries to create shelf-stable products that have a longer lifespan. One of the key components in the lyophilization process is the lyophilizer, also known as a freeze dryer, which comes in different types to suit various applications. In this article, we will explore the different types of lyophilizers available in the market.

    1. Benchtop Lyophilizer:
    Benchtop lyophilizers are compact and portable units designed for small-scale operations or research laboratories. These lyophilizers typically have a smaller capacity ranging from a few liters to around 5 liters. They are ideal for processing small batches of samples and are commonly used for research and development purposes. Benchtop lyophilizers are easy to use and offer a simple way to freeze dry samples without the need for a large amount of space.

    2. Pilot Lyophilizer:
    Pilot lyophilizers are larger than benchtop models and are designed for medium-scale production. These units have a higher capacity ranging from 5 liters to 100 liters, making them suitable for processing larger batches of samples. Pilot lyophilizers are often used for scaling up production processes and are commonly found in pilot plants or small manufacturing facilities. These units offer more advanced features and capabilities compared to benchtop lyophilizers, making them ideal for applications that require higher volumes of freeze-dried products.

    3. Production Lyophilizer:
    Production lyophilizers are the largest and most advanced type of lyophilizers available in the market. These units are designed for large-scale industrial production and have capacities exceeding 100 liters. Production lyophilizers are used for processing large batches of samples in pharmaceutical manufacturing, food processing, and biotechnology industries. These units are equipped with advanced features such as automated control systems, multiple chambers, and large condenser capacities to handle high volumes of samples efficiently. Production lyophilizers are essential for producing large quantities of freeze-dried products on an industrial scale.

    4. Laboratory Lyophilizer:
    Laboratory lyophilizers are specially designed for use in research and analytical laboratories. These units are compact and versatile, making them suitable for a wide range of applications including sample preparation, drying of heat-sensitive materials, and preservation of biological samples. Laboratory lyophilizers are often used for academic research, quality control testing, and small-scale production of specialized products. These units are equipped with advanced features such as programmable controls, vacuum pumps, and condenser systems to optimize the freeze-drying process for different types of samples.

    5. Industrial Lyophilizer:
    Industrial lyophilizers are heavy-duty units designed for continuous operation in large-scale manufacturing facilities. These lyophilizers are engineered to handle the high demands of industrial production and are capable of processing large volumes of samples efficiently. Industrial lyophilizers are used in pharmaceutical manufacturing, food processing, and biotechnology industries to produce a wide range of freeze-dried products on a commercial scale. These units are equipped with robust construction, high-capacity condensers, and advanced control systems to ensure optimal performance and reliability in industrial settings.
